Engine: '04 1.8L VVT Turbo: 2854 Chinacharger Manifold: BEGi Cast "Directed Pulse" Downpipe Size/Style: ARTech 3" Exhaust Size: ARTech 3" Exhaust Components: Magnaflow Muffler and High flow cat Intercooler Core Size: 24"x12"x2.5" Intake Manifold: Stock Headwork: N/A Engine Management: Megasquirt Other Spoolin' Helpers/Hurters: N/A Trans & Rear End Ratio: 5-speed, 4.3 LSD Rear tire size: 195/50-15 FOURTH GEAR PULL: RPM Boost(psi) 2250 2.5 2300 2.7 2400 3.2 2500 3.6 2600 4.2 2700 4.7 2800 5.2 2900 5.6 3000 6 3100 6.5 3200 6.7 3300 6.9 3400 7 |
Engine: '94 1.8L totally stock
Turbo: GT2860RS with Tial .64 A/R turbine housing Manifold: Custom equal length bottom mount tubular with a proper merge collector Downpipe: Custom 3" Exhaust Size: Custom 3" Exhaust Components: Magnaflow Muffler, Metallic high flow cat Intercooler Core Size: BEGi #2 Intake Manifold: Stock Headwork: None Engine Management: Link Other Spoolin' Helpers/Hurters: 65F ambient temp, GReddy profec B boost controller Trans & Rear End Ratio: 5-speed, 4.3 LSD Rear tire size: 205/45/16 FOURTH GEAR PULL: RPM Boost(psi) 1840 0.0 2014 2.0 2334 4.0 2607 6.0 2808 8.0 2950 10.0 3050 12.0 3145 14.0 I should also note that I have uncontrollable boost creep (past 20 psi) with this setup above 5500 rpm, even with a Tial 38mm wastegate mounted right to the collector :( |

Engine: '95 1.8L
Turbo: GT2860RS Manifold: ARTech FM replacement manifold Downpipe Size/Style: 3" Exhaust Size: 3" Exhaust Components: resonator & Magnaflow Muffler Intercooler Core Size: Old Style FM Intake Manifold: Stock Headwork: 99 head 3angle, backcut Engine Management: MS3x Other Spoolin' Helpers/Hurters: Toyota COPs, EBC, intake timing gear Trans & Rear End Ratio: 6-speed, 3.636 LSD Rear tire size: 205/50-15 FIFTH GEAR PULL: RPM Boost(psi) 2893 .3 2904 1.0 3006 3.5 3106 5.0 3316 6.5 3510 8.3 3719 10.1 3943 14.9 4038 15.5 4211 18.2 4307 20.0 I wanted to post my values before tuning my EBC. I'm honestly not very happy with the results. I expected to be at 20psi before 4k. I guess the smaller wheel of the 2860rs is offset by the .84 exhaust housing vs the .64 of the china 2870.
